Mastering the art of creative display involves more than just top-notch graphic talents. For designers seeking to boost their portfolios and attract ideal audiences, applying persuasive messaging is crucial. The blend of compelling visuals with persuasive text can turn a standard portfolio into a dynamic asset that showcases not only innovative design but also thoughtful planning. Every sentence in your work should serve a purpose — to capture attention, inform, and build trust in your target audience.

Comprehending how to create captivating text begins with recognizing your readers. What type of customers do you intend to engage? What challenges do they encounter, and how do your designs address them? A portfolio filled with merely aesthetic examples forgoes demonstrating true impact. By writing copy that highlights your process, your unique approach, and the benefits clients receive, you establish yourself as a problem solver beyond a mere designer. Effective messaging changes onlookers into motivated collaborators.

One of the key elements in impactful text for visual professionals is telling compelling stories. Every design example should describe a process — the problem encountered, your approach, and the final result. This storytelling method not only makes your portfolio relatable but also allows prospects to imagine practical benefits. Descriptions that convey passion, problem-solving skills, and attention to detail create a connection that purely visual presentations often lack. This emotional appeal strengthens your portfolio and sets you apart in a competitive market.

Using accurate and strong expressions is fundamental. Avoid unclear phrases and highlight precise achievements reflecting your mastery. Instead of saying “made a logo,” detail your strategic approach to brand image, market appeal, or client interaction. Words like “planned,” “inventive,” and “outcome-based” express meaning and indicate professionalism. When your content shows self-assurance and directness, it supports the excellence of your creations.

Balancing creativity with clarity ensures your showcase is easy to follow. While it’s appealing to include specialized vocabulary or technical phrases, using plain language helps diverse viewers engage better. Potential clients often lack knowledge of technical terms, thus clear communication is key. Strong copy bridges the gap between your expertise and the client's understanding, fostering trust and encouraging inquiries.

Another element that boosts your portfolio’s impact is the presentation of endorsements and statistics proving performance. Statements that include quantitative results such as enhanced engagement, greater customer acquisition, or campaign success back your assertions and give real proof of your value. This type of fact-supported text enhances your designs and persuades customers to trust you.

It additionally essential that your writing reflects your personal brand consistently. Regardless of whether your style is contemporary and simple or vibrant and daring, the style of your text needs to match the visual identity you present. Maintaining this uniformity reinforces the image of your brand as a whole while making your portfolio stand out. Prospective clients feel more confident working with designers that showcase a consistent and professional look at every point of contact.

Thoughtfully designing project titles and headings has a strong effect on the reader’s attention. Engaging headlines that stimulate interest or focus on the key benefit of your work boost the likelihood that visitors dive deeper into your portfolio. Effective headlines act like hooks, attracting readers into your projects and encouraging them to read the accompanying descriptions. Never underestimate the power of a well-chosen phrase to make your projects stand out.

In the context of digital portfolios, optimizing for search engines helps your portfolio get noticed. Thoughtful use of keywords related to your skills, specialties, and services improves your portfolio’s visibility on search engines. Incorporating pertinent keywords smoothly in your text not only enhances readability while attracting the ideal online audience. For instance, tactically using phrases such as “branding design,” “UI/UX expertise,” or “creative concept development” helps improve your portfolio’s position in search engines while staying genuine.

Keeping your voice, style, and message consistent in every portfolio piece shows your commitment and professionalism. Do not blend colloquial language with too formal expressions; rather, select a tone that accurately represents your personality and projects. This uniformity reassures clients about your reliability and attention to detail. Every project description, bio section, and service explanation should feel like parts of the same story, meticulously arranged to emphasize your skills.

Using active voice consistently is another effective and nuanced method. Sentences framed in active voice become livelier and more compelling. Avoid passive constructions like "The logo was designed by me"; prefer "I designed a logo that captured the brand’s essence" for greater impact. The active voice breathes life into your portfolio, reflecting confidence and energy—traits clients seek in collaborators.

Embedding calls to action in your portfolio text encourages prospective clients to engage. Statements inviting readers to contact you, ask for estimates, or check case studies help direct their interest towards your offerings. Such calls should be discreet but evident, integrated smoothly without coming off as aggressive selling. Well-placed calls to action enhance your conversion potential, converting visitors into significant connections.

Ultimately, effective copywriting for graphic designers is about amplifying your creative impact. It’s about turning every project description into an opportunity to demonstrate value, share insight, and connect emotionally. Combining your visual expertise with powerful words creates a portfolio that not only looks impressive but also speaks directly to the aspirations and needs of your ideal clients. This holistic approach makes your portfolio a true representation of your professional identity and a key asset in growing your career.
